What You’ll Be Doing as a Line Operative (days)
Keeping Production Running Smoothly
- Work as part of the line team to meet daily output targets.
- Ensure every product meets our quality and specification standards.
- Keep the line running efficiently by staying alert, organised and proactive.
- You will be handling basic mechanical troubleshooting and machinery changeovers.
Working as a Team
- Follow guidance from the Team Leader and collaborate closely with colleagues.
- Contribute to a positive, respectful and supportive team culture.
Maintaining Safety & Compliance
- Follow all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and site safety rules.
- Report equipment issues or potential hazards quickly to keep everyone safe.
Accurate Record Keeping
- Complete production paperwork clearly and accurately.
- Record any deviations or issues in line with site processes.
Driving Continuous Improvement
- Spot opportunities to improve processes and raise them through the right channels.
- Support initiatives that help boost Overall Equipment Effectiveness (OEE).
